Subject: Retirement of the Larkspan Product Line

To the executive team, for onward reporting to the board: after careful review, we propose retiring the Larkspan line by the end of the fiscal year. Support costs now exceed revenue by a widening margin, and the Hollowe platform absorbs most remaining demand. Customer migration offers, staffing reassignments, and inventory wind-down are detailed in the attached schedule. The strategic reasoning is summarised in the confidential note that follows.

management briefing: Headcount on the Belix team goes from 60 to 93 by the end of November. Gross margin on Belix came in at 23 percent against a plan of 47 percent.

## Log compaction in Quenchpipe

Quenchpipe, our internal message queue, compacts topic logs nightly, keeping only the latest record per key. Compacted topics are marked with the `retain-latest` flag in the broker config. As a contractor, never disable compaction on shared topics — downstream snapshot consumers depend on it. Questions about compaction schedules or exemptions go to the Pipeline Reliability group, reachable below.

escalation mailbox, tadug-bagag: gileth@nelvroforge.corp

## Dependency Pinning — Quick Rules

Welcome aboard. Short version: everything in the Copperline monorepo pins exact versions — no ranges, no floating tags. The `pinwheel` bot proposes weekly bumps; you review, you don't hand-edit lockfiles. If a bump breaks CI, revert the bot's commit rather than patching around it. To let pinwheel query our internal package mirror from your sandbox, configure it with the key below.

API key for yagag-fawif: zpat4_Gful

Runbook: account recovery path, Ferndale product catalog. When a recovered account shows stale prices or missing SKUs, the cache invalidation job likely skipped their shard. Trigger a manual purge for that shard, then warm the catalog cache before closing the ticket. Never purge all shards during business hours. The purge tool requires unlocking the ops credentials store, and the store prompts for the recovery passphrase, which is:

unlock words, fafog-yagap: julvan-rusix-rusdor-quenath-drumir-wenir-sileth-julael-aldion-julael-frador-giliel-tameth-ulador